Power Dynamics in Billionaire Partnerships

Power within billionaire couples often shifts between public and private spheres, depending on brand strategy and media exposure. One partner may lead the corporate front while the other shapes grantmaking and cultural influence.

Balancing visibility with discretion helps them protect family interests, manage public expectations, and coordinate high-stakes decisions across multiple jurisdictions and time zones.

Wealth Management and Family Office Strategies

Joint family offices enable centralized oversight, aligning tax efficiency, risk management, and impact investing across generations. Shared governance structures clarify roles, from capital allocation to succession planning.

These offices frequently deploy co-investment frameworks, ensuring both partners retain strategic control while leveraging professional managers for real estate, private equity, and liquid portfolios.

Philanthropic Alignment and Social Influence

Shared giving philosophies allow billionaire couples to pool resources, tackle systemic challenges, and amplify reach through matching campaigns. Coordinated grantmaking can shift industry norms and accelerate policy reform at scale.

Couples often publish giving commitments, tie donations to measurable outcomes, and collaborate with multilateral institutions to leverage public funding and expertise.

Media Narratives and Public Perception

Media framing shapes how society views these unions, especially when power asymmetries or cultural debates arise. Couples that communicate consistently across platforms can maintain trust while avoiding distracting narratives.

Proactive storytelling around shared values, transparency reports, and community engagement helps align public perception with the substance of their work.

FAQ

Reader questions

How do billionaire couples coordinate philanthropic strategy without diluting individual passions?

They establish shared governance councils, align on thematic priorities, and define clear decision rights, while reserving separate discretionary funds for causes close to each partner.

What role do prenuptial and family governance agreements play in managing joint wealth?

Prenuptial and family governance agreements clarify asset division, voting rights, and conflict-resolution mechanisms, reducing legal uncertainty and aligning long-term objectives.

Can joint ventures between celebrity power couples create measurable social impact beyond donations?

Yes, by convening stakeholders, setting public milestones, and integrating advocacy with enterprise strategies, these couples can drive market shifts and policy changes that outlast their grants.

How do media portrayals influence the policy influence of billionaire couples?

Oversimplified or negative coverage can erode public legitimacy, whereas transparent reporting on outcomes and governance strengthens their ability to lobby for systemic reforms.
